Coil Options and Vaping Experience
The G2 supports Uwell’s G-series coils, specifically the 0.8Ω mesh and the 1.2Ω coils. For those seeking sub-ohm performance, the 0.8Ω coil offers a rich, warm vape with enhanced vapor production, perfect for users who enjoy fuller clouds and more flavor intensity. It’s well-optimized for high VG e-liquids, although 50/50 ratios also perform decently. The 1.2Ω coil, on the other hand, delivers an ideal MTL draw with tighter airflow and a more focused nicotine hit. What’s impressive is how easily you can swap between these two styles without any fuss—just pop in the coil of your choice, adjust the airflow using the red wheel beneath the pod, and you’re good to go.

Battery Life and Charging
With a 750mAh built-in battery, the Caliburn G2 offers a full day of moderate usage on a single charge. That’s quite decent for a device this compact. For sub-ohm users, however, the battery may not last as long due to the higher power demand of the 0.8Ω coil. Even so, Uwell balances this by offering fast USB-C charging, allowing a full recharge in under 45 minutes. The LED indicator light changes color to show battery levels—green for high, blue for medium, and red for low—so you’re never caught off guard.
E-Liquid Capacity and Filling
The pod comes with a 2ml e-liquid capacity, which is standard but sufficient for nicotine salts and freebase liquids. The top-fill design is pressure-activated, meaning you pop off the drip tip to access the fill port. It’s leak-resistant and easy to use. Though heavier vapers may need to refill more frequently, the process is clean and quick. The pod transparency also lets you monitor your juice level easily, avoiding unpleasant dry hits.

FAQ
Q: Is the Uwell Caliburn G2 good for sub-ohm vaping?
Yes, the Uwell Caliburn G2 supports sub-ohm vaping through its 0.8Ω mesh coil. It delivers warm, flavorful vapor and mild cloud production ideal for users transitioning from MTL.
Q: Can you use high VG juice in the Uwell Caliburn G2?
Yes, especially with the 0.8Ω sub-ohm coil. However, for best results, use 60/40 VG/PG blends to maintain wick saturation and coil longevity.
Q: How long does the Caliburn G2 coil last?
On average, a G2 coil lasts between 7 to 14 days depending on usage and the type of e-liquid. Sweet or dark juices may shorten lifespan.
Q: Does the Uwell Caliburn G2 leak?
The G2 has improved leak resistance, but as with most pod systems, overfilling or leaving the device in high temperatures may lead to minor leakage.
Q: Can I use nicotine salts with the Caliburn G2?
Absolutely. The 1.2Ω coil is perfect for nicotine salts, delivering a smooth and satisfying throat hit similar to traditional cigarettes.
